Climate Learning Program

IMG-20230112-WA0002

The learning climate program is aim at creating a platform to educate the youth on the importance of engaging into climate climate change related activities and possible opportunities they can explore within the climate environment.

The learning climate program create awareness, educate youngsters and emerging climate change activist.
